c veya C++ sembolleri __asm bloklar halinde kullanma
Microsoft özel
Bir __asm blok blok göründüğü kapsamdaki herhangi bir c veya C++ simge için başvuru yapabilir.(c ve C++ sembolleri değişken adları, işlev adları ve etiketleri şunlardır; diğer bir deyişle, sembolik sabitler bulunmayan adları veya enum üyeleri.Size C++ üye işlevleri çağıramazsınız.)
c ve C++ sembolleri kullanmak için birkaç kısıtlamalar geçerlidir:
Her Çevirici dil ifadesi yalnızca bir c veya C++ simge içerebilir.Yalnızca aynı derleme yönergesi içinde birden çok simge görünebilir UZUNLUĞU, türü, ve BOYUTU ifadeler.
Başvurulan işlev bir __asm blok gerekir bildirilebilir programı (prototyped).Aksi halde, derleyici işlev adları ve etiketleri arasında ayırt __asm blok.
Bir __asm blok masm ayrılmış sözcükleri (harf) bakılmaksızın aynı yazım denetimi ile herhangi bir c veya C++ simgeler kullanamazsınız.masm ayrılmış sözcükleri dahil yönergesi adları gibi İTME ve adlarını SI gibi kaydedin.
Yapı ve Birliği etiketleri değil de tanınan __asm engeller.
SON Microsoft özel